Course Description:
CAD is the use of computer systems to assist in the creation, modification, analysis, or
optimization of a design. CAD software is used to increase the productivity of the designer,
improve the quality of design, improve communications through documentation, and to
create a database for manufacturing. CAD output is often in the form of electronic files for
print, machining, or other manufacturing operations. Students learn the importance of
CAD/CAM principles in the Product development, programs related to manufacturing using
codes and analyze the importance of networking in manufacturing environment.

Scope & Objective:

1. To understand the basics of CAD/CAM and concepts of computer graphics.


2. To learn about the geometric issues concerned to the manufacturing and its related areas.
3. To understand the latest advances in the manufacturing perspectives and their applications.
